An external law firm that work with companionship affected by surety incidents has experienced its own cyberattack that exposed the sensible wellness information of hundreds of thousands of data breach victims .
San Francisco - ground Orrick , Herrington & Sutcliffe said last hebdomad that hackers steal the personal information and sensitive health data ofmore than 637,000 datum rupture victimsfrom a Indian file parcel on its connection during an intrusion in March 2023 .
Orrick works with companies that are impinge on by protection incidents , include data point break , to handle regulative requirements , such as obtain victims ’ information in ordering to notify body politic authorities and the individuals touch on .
In a series of data breach notification letter sent to affect individuals , Orrick said the drudge steal ream of data from its systems that pertain to security measure incident at other companies , during which Orrick served as legal counsel .
Orrick said that the breach of its systems involved its clients ’ data , including individuals who had vision plan with insurance giant EyeMed Vision Care and those who had dental design with Delta Dental of California , a health care insurance internet monster that bring home the bacon dental insurance coverage to about 45 million individuals . Orrick also enounce it notified wellness insurance company MultiPlan , behavioural health giant Beacon Health Options ( now known as Carelon ) and the U.S. Small Business Administration that their data point was also compromised in Orrick ’s information falling out .
Orrick said the steal datum includes consumer names , dates of birth , postal address and email addresses , and government - issued recognition numbers , such as Social Security number , recommendation and driver permit numbers , and tax identification turn . The data point also include aesculapian treatment and diagnosis selective information , insurance claims information — such as the date and costs of services — and healthcare policy number and supplier inside information .
Orrick allege that the rift includesonline history certificate and credit or debit carte du jour routine .

The number of individuals bed to be touch on by this data severance has resurrect by threefold since Orrick first let out the incident . Orrick said in its most recent data break notice that it “ does not forestall providing presentment on behalf of extra business , ” but did not say how it come up to this conclusion .
It ’s not clear how the hacker ab initio broke into Orrick ’s connection , or whether the hackers demand a fiscal ransom from the law firm .
Orrick would not respond TechCrunch ’s dubiousness about the incident . Orrick representative Jolie Goldstein said in a assertion : “ We regret the worriment and beguilement that this malicious incident get . We made it our priority to break up it as chop-chop as potential for our client , the individual whose data was impacted , and our team . ”
In December , Orricktold a San Francisco Union courtthat it had reached an agreement in precept to dissolve four family activeness lawsuits , which criminate Orrick of failing to inform victim of the breach until months after the incident .
“ We are pleased to get to a settlement well within a year of the incident , which impart this matter to a close , and will continue our ongoing focus on protect our system and the info of our clients and our firm , ” added Orrick ’s spokesperson .
